What companies run services between Childwickbury Manor, England and London, England?

Thameslink operates a train from Harpenden to Farringdon every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£13–27 and the journey takes 32 min. Alternatively, you can take a vehicle from Childwickbury Manor to Marble Arch via Hawkswick Lodge Farm and Black Boy PH in around 1h 42m.
